Court continues detention of suspects for the theft of 2.1 million in Thesar

Pristina's Foundation Court has ruled on continuing the detention measure for two months to the two suspects -- Labinot Gruda and Kadri Shala -- in case of stealing over 2m euros from the State Treasury. This has been confirmed by the Pristina Foundation Court.

“Based on your question, we inform you that at the request of the Special Prosecutor of the Republic of Kosovo indictees L.G has continued detention for even two months from November 19th 2020 to January 18, 2021, and defendants K. The US has also been continuing for two months from November 25th 2020 to January 24th 2021”, the Foundation Court's response reported.

We remember that through an extraordinary media conference, Finance Minister Hykmete Bajrami announced the opinion of an unusual theft, she communicated the news that “in the State Treasury was launched”, more than 2m euros.

Without providing much detail, the minister indicated it was about four suspicious transactions from the Treasury, worth about 2.1m euros that had been transferred to an Economic Operator.

So far no additional details have been provided concerning this case by the Special Prosecutor, who is conducting investigations.
